They offered to expose traitors: bank arsonist detained in Odesa

(PHOTO: od.npu.gov.ua)

A 26-year-old man accused of setting fire to a bank branch on fire on demand will stand trial in Odesa. Law enforcement officers have completed the pre-trial investigation and submitted the indictment to the court - he faces up to ten years in prison for his actions.

This was reported by the press service of the National Police in Odesa region.

The incident occurred in November last year in the bank's premises on the first floor of a high-rise building on Admiralsky Avenue. The fire was reported by a passing witness. Rescuers promptly extinguished the fire without causing any casualties, but the fire damaged the bank's interior, the building's facade, and the property of several apartments.

During the investigation, the police found that a resident of Khadzhybeyskyi district of Odesa was involved in the arson. According to the investigation, the man was recruited by representatives of enemy special services. On the eve of the crime, he met the girl through a chatbot in a popular messenger, but she did not come to the meeting. Instead, he was contacted by an unknown person who introduced himself as a law enforcement officer and said that his new acquaintance was allegedly a collaborator.

The offender convinced the man to "help expose her accomplices," who, according to legend, were hiding in a bank and adjusting enemy shelling. He was promised a thousand dollars for completing the task, but in fact he received only a part of the money - 100 dollars for expenses.

Agreeing to the offer, the Odesa resident bought gasoline and set fire to the entrance of the banking institution in the evening. He recorded his actions on video and handed them over to the "curator", after which he fled the scene.

As it turned out, all communication was part of a hostile scheme, and the information about the "saboteurs" in the bank was fictitious. The institution was operating as usual and had nothing to do with the suspicions.

The man was charged with intentional damage to another's property by arson, which caused significant damage and was committed by prior conspiracy by a group of people. The case has already been sent to court.

Also in Odesa, a 22-year-old man was detained who agreed to set fire to a truck found through a messenger in exchange for money. He did not receive the promised money, and now faces up to 10 years in prison.
